Chinese crested dog

Because the dog has crown hair on the top of the head

Much like the hats of Qing Dynasty officials, it was named the Chinese crested dog

Also known as Chinese hairless dogs, half-haired dogs

It is one of only a few hairless dog breeds in the world

Shoulder height: 23cm-33cm

Weight: 2kg-5.5kg

Lifespan: 10-15 years

Habits: Strong adaptability

Prefer: Proper feed

Usage: Toy dogs, companion dogs

Region: China

History

It is said that for centuries, Chinese seafarers took the puppy out to sea, often selling the puppies to merchants on moorings. During the plague epidemic, the crew used crested dogs to culling the pests that spread the plague. The dog can still be found today in many of the world's older dock cities. In the 16th century, Spanish explorers discovered the crested dog in Mexico and other Central and South American cities, and in the 18th and 19th centuries, British, French, and Portuguese explorers also discovered the dog in many parts of Africa and Asia. The diaries of missionaries who traveled with explorers recorded the discovery of such dogs in many countries.

Before the mid-19th century, the crested dog appeared in many paintings in Europe. On February 1, 1991, the American Kennel Club officially registered the Chinese crowned fur dog, and on April 1, 1991, the Chinese crowned dog began to participate in various dog shows held by the American Kennel Club.

Basic information

The Chinese crowned hair dog is a small chinese play dog native to China, because the dog has crown hair on the top of the head, which is very similar to the hat of the Qing Dynasty officials, so it is named, and there are two variants of the Chinese crowned hair dog.

Head: smooth, no wrinkles, alert expression.

Limbs: The legs are long and thin, naturally located under the body.

Tail: High position, lifted when excited.

Coat color: Its skin color is a flower color, the color is diverse, common black background with blue patches and pink background with coffee patches.

Proportions: Body length slightly greater than height.

Suitable environment ★★★★★

Although the Chinese crowned dog does not have much hair on it, it has a strong adaptability to the cold and heat of the climate. According to research, this kind of dog has its own heating system in the body, and the central nervous system can automatically run to regulate body temperature. Its body temperature is about 2 degrees higher than that of a person, and its body temperature will also rise after eating. Suitable for companionship with children, suitable for urban breeding, not suitable for hot weather, difficult to adapt to cold climates, do not need to often comb the coat.

Behavioral disposition ★★★★★

The Chinese crowned dog is characterized by sweat glands that can dissipate heat by sweating, while the long-haired type can only rely on panting to dissipate excess heat from the body, unlike hairy dogs that rely on tongue outstretched breathing to dissipate heat. Its body temperature is 2 ° C higher than that of people, and has the ability to regulate body temperature, so it has a strong ability to adapt to hot and cold, and the body temperature rises immediately after eating. If carefully cared for, the skin of hairless dogs will be very soft and heal quickly after injury, but it will still be thicker and rougher than the skin of long-haired dogs. The Chinese crested dog also has the ability to grasp things with its front paws, and its posture is like a human grasping things with its hands.

Although the Chinese crowned fur dog has been named one of the ugliest dogs in the world, they are born with the aura of an alternative model, and their unique shape looks both different and fashionable, with a hint of punk style. Because large areas of skin are not covered by hair, they are easily damaged by bacteria, fungi, and parasites, so pay special attention when maintaining them.
